Output 10b4fd06aecda5a7ee256b8ee8731506490341e751ebc34ffb0faf236f433433:1

value
1056586
script pubkey
OP_HASH160 OP_PUSHBYTES_20 940a7b7b21b6e6a8163e525a028c13dfc1594f25 OP_EQUAL
address
3FBnVG63C9uU5cUSS1UHQgvNtgV3PuwpQN
transaction
10b4fd06aecda5a7ee256b8ee8731506490341e751ebc34ffb0faf236f433433
confirmations
356833
spent
true